NodeWebkit无法加载PhantomJS模块

时间:2014-08-19 14:26:33

标签: javascript node.js phantomjs node-webkit

我从未构建过nodejs应用程序,但是我在基于运行在顶级NodeJ上的ExpressJs构建网站时观看了一些视频,之后我发现了一个名为Node-Webkit的nodejs模块,可以构建HTML5 / CSS / JS应用程序在你的桌面上运行,我看过一些关于它的视频,然后我读了一些关于PhantomJS / CasperJS的地方,这是一个让你测试你的Javascript的库,你可以通过构建机器人从中受益,我写了一些关于自动化的脚本一些任务,它很有效。

我的任务是使用(NodeJS)使用javascript构建机器人,它使用(Node-WebKit)接收来自(Node-Webkit)生成的GUI的输入并将其传递给PhantomJs函数来完成任务。

我已经编写了一个简单的html页面来测试PhantomJS是否正常工作。

<html>
<head></head>
<body>

    <h1>hello world !! :D </h1>
    <script>
        var page = require('webpage').create();
        console.log(page);
    </script>
</body>

之后我拖放了nodewebkit,我的项目文件夹包含index.html(上面的代码)和package.json。

这就是给我的错误

  Error: Cannot find module 'webpage'

0 个答案:

没有答案